framework 3

#002_닷넷(.NET)_.Net Framework - 기본 & BCL & CTS & CLS

안녕하세요 삽잡이입니다. 이번 시간에는 지난 시간에 이어서기본적인 닷넷 프레임워크의 기본에 대해서 알아보도록 하겠습니다. 이 그림을 보면 모든 기능을 닷넷에서는 기본 클래스인 BCL에서 제공한다는 것을 확인할 수 있습니다.닷넷 이전에는 API를 활용해서 클래스 라이브러리를 만들었습니다.그런데 닷넷은 그런 라이브러리를 사용하는 것이 아니라 자신만의 핵심적이고 독립적인 라이블러리르 사용하는 것이지요... 또한 Runtime Library라는 CTS를 닷넷은 가지고 있습니다.이는 Type System으로써 공용으로 사용 가능한 타입 시스템이라는 의미를 가지고 있습니다.닷넷에서는 모든 언어의 라이브러리, 문법에서 사용할 수 있는 기능을 '타입'이라고 부릅니다. 타입을 논하기 이전에 우선 객체에 대해서 생각해보는..

#001_닷넷(.NET)_.Net Framework - 기본 & CLR & CIL

안녕하세요 삽잡이입니다. 이번 시간에는 기본적인 닷넷 프레임워크의 기본에 대해서 알아보도록 하겠습니다. 자... 간단하게(?) .Net에 대해서 얘기를 해보도록할까요? 닷넷이란 용어는 굉장히 추상적인 단어입니다. MS사에서 뭔가 새로운 변화를 시도한 작품이지요...닷넷은 99년대 말에 나와서 2000년대에 발표를 했죠...뭐... MS사에서 자바 및 오픈 소스 진영에 위협을 느껴서 한번 '싹다 바꿔보자!' 하면서 MS사가 지향하는 발전 방향을 바꿔보자하며 나온 것이 .NET이지요... 닷넷이 2000년대 발표가 됬는데, MS의 비전으로써 발표가 됬습니다.뭐... 추상적으로 개발과 관련된 여러 사항의 조합 및 통합을 가리켜서 '닷넷'이라고 부르는데요,닷넷에 포함되어있는 것중 하나가 바로 우리가 알아볼 '닷..

[삽잡이::Framework] Robot Framework에 대해서 알아보기전에 Framework는 뭔데?

안녕하십니까~ 야매의 정석 삽잡이입니다. 정석은 없다 오직 야매... 실력이 된다면 더욱 양질의 글을... 슬프군요... 여하튼... 오늘 알아보고자 하는 것은 바로... Robot Framework 입니다. 뭘까요... 닷넷프레임워크는 들어봤는데... 로봇프레임워크는 뭘까요...왜 알아볼까요... 주변에 아는 사람도 없던데... 왜 알아봐야되냐고 물으신다면 대답해드리는 것이 인지상정!북치고 장구치고 이것이 바로 혼자 놀기의 경지에 오른....